JSP页面日期按格式显示:jstl-fmt使用

1、首先包引入:

<%@ taglib prefix="c" uri="http://java.sun.com/jstl/core" %>
<%@ taglib prefix="fmt" uri="http://java.sun.com/jstl/fmt" %>

2、日期参数:
Date: 2004/04/01:13:30:00 Java format: Thu Apr 01 13:30:00 CST 2004
isoDate: 20040531T235959 Java format: Mon May 31 23:59:59 CDT 2004

3、标签结果:

(日期显示)
<fmt:formatDate value="${date}" type="both"/>   显示格式:2004-4-1 13:30:00

<fmt:formatDate value="${isoDate}" type="both"/>   显示格式:2004-5-31 23:59:59
<fmt:formatDate value="${date}" type="date"/>   显示格式:2004-4-1
<fmt:formatDate value="${isoDate}" type="time"/>   显示格式:23:59:59
<fmt:formatDate value="${isoDate}" type="date" dateStyle="default"/>   显示格式:2004-5-31
<fmt:formatDate value="${isoDate}" type="date" dateStyle="short"/>   显示格式:04-5-31
<fmt:formatDate value="${isoDate}" type="date" dateStyle="medium"/>   显示格式:2004-5-31
<fmt:formatDate value="${isoDate}" type="date" dateStyle="long"/>   显示格式:2004年5月31日
<fmt:formatDate value="${isoDate}" type="date" dateStyle="full"/>  显示格式:2004年5月31日 星期一

(时间显示)
<fmt:formatDate value="${isoDate}" type="time" timeStyle="default"/>   显示格式:23:59:59
<fmt:formatDate value="${isoDate}" type="time" timeStyle="short"/>   显示格式:下午11:59
<fmt:formatDate value="${isoDate}" type="time" timeStyle="medium"/>   显示格式:23:59:59
<fmt:formatDate value="${isoDate}" type="time" timeStyle="long"/>   显示格式:下午11时59分59秒
<fmt:formatDate value="${isoDate}" type="time" timeStyle="full"/>  显示格式:下午11时59分59秒 CDT

(日期时间显示)

<fmt:formatDate value="${date}" type="both" pattern="EEEE, MMMM d, yyyy HH:mm:ss Z"/>
显示格式:星期四, 四月 1, 2004 13:30:00 -0600
<fmt:formatDate value="${isoDate}" type="both" pattern="d MMM yy, h:m:s a zzzz/>

<fmt:formatDate value="${这里可以放日期和字符串}" pattern="yyyy年MM月dd日"/>

转载自:http://blog.sina.com.cn/xfactorblog

时间: 2024-11-10 07:10:14

JSP页面日期按格式显示:jstl-fmt使用的相关文章

JSP页面导出PDF格式文件

JSP页面导出PDF格式文件基本在前端页面可以全部完成 <script src="https://cdnjs.cloudflare.com/ajax/libs/html2canvas/0.4.1/html2canvas.js"></script><script src="https://cdnjs.cloudflare.com/ajax/libs/jspdf/1.0.272/jspdf.debug.js"></script&

jsp页面日期如何格式化

在EL表达式中要显示"yyyy-MM-dd"格式的日期: 使用<fmt:>格式化标签 1 在页面上导入  <%@ taglib prefix="fmt" uri="http://java.sun.com/jsp/jstl/fmt_rt" %> 2 格式化日期<fmt:formatDate value="${XXX.date}" pattern="yyyy-MM-dd"/>

页面中 json 格式显示 数据

在页面中,有时候我们需要的不仅仅是将数据显示出来,而且要以以 json 的格式显示数据,如显示接口的时候 我们需要如下显示 这个时候,主要用到了 <pre> 标签 $.get("/chat", { "query": send_content, "ident": ident }, function (data) { var result = JSON.stringify(JSON.parse(data), null, 4); // 格式

jsp采用数据库连接池的方法获取数据库时间戳context.xml配置,jsp页面把时间格式化成自己需要的格式

<?xml version="1.0" encoding="UTF-8"?> <!-- 数据库连接池配置文件 --> <Context> <Resource name="jdbc/ConnectionPool" auth="Application" type="javax.sql.DataSource" username="root" passw

springmvc 在前端jsp页面,select标签显示复合条件。和 session跨页面操作。

在jsp的select标签中,显示一个级联且带有复合查询的结果的select标签. 方法是,在这个类中,定义一个字段,extend,然后把他的get属性,重写为需要的业务 如下 private String extend; public String getExtend() { return this.zhouyiIndex.getName() + "卦 "+this.yaoId+"爻:"+this.yaoContent.substring(0,this.yaoCo

JSP 页面中用绝对路径显示图片

首先,图片和工程不在一个盘符下.图片也不能放到工程下. 在JSP 文件中 <img src="E:/图片/1.jpg"/>  这样是引不到图片的.因为,JSP页面在引图片的时候是在页面解析的路径是:<img src="http://localhost:8080/Chaomer/images/1.jpg">.也就是说JSP在引图片的时候是先去你的工程目录下找的. 所以如果要在JSP中引入其他盘符的图片,有两种方法可以解决: 使用虚拟路径来配置:

myeclipse中tomcat部署编译jsp页面后,浏览器显示中文乱码

我就新建一个空的web工程,里面就一个index.jsp,然后我将其部署运行.以下是页面代码 以上代码就是index.jsp页面的.以下为在网上找了一点解决办法,tomcat server.xml中改的一部分 直接部署运行,浏览器就出现乱码了 我终于找到了问题的根本了.我用的myeclipse2016版的嘛,是ide的问题. 就是上图中把像眼睛一样的东西关掉,就可以了.如果还是不行,多试试几次. 来源:https://segmentfault.com/q/1010000005983988

利用JSTL重写查询的jsp页面

利用JSTL重写Java Web MVC实例中的jsp页面 第一步:导入jstl.jar和standard.jar文件 第二步:重写jsp页面 1 <%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%> 2 <%@ page import="java.util.*, com.test.bean.EmpB

笔记之_Java的jsp页面常用

json格式转换: 日期格式化 JsonConfig config=new JsonConfig(); config.registerJsonValueProcessor(Date.class, new JsonDate()); JSONObject json=JSONObject.fromObject(pojo,config); json对象 JSONObject json=JSONObject.fromObject(pojo); json数组.集合: JSONArray arr=JSONAr